**About the role**:
The Team Leader, Workplace Health and Safety Team Leader sits within the Workplace Health and Safety team. The team has responsibility for providing operational health and safety advice and support to the department, developing and implementing a fit for purpose health and safety management system, and ensuring that legislative and departmental health and safety compliance requirements are met.
A key focus of the Team Leader role is the identification and control of operational health and safety hazards and risks through management of the department's online incident reporting system, facilitation of psychosocial risk assessments as part of the department's approach to implementing the forthcoming psychological health regulations, and the development of initiatives to support holistic risk management and mitigation practices across the domains of prevention, early intervention and appropriate response.

**About you**:
- We are looking for someone who can:_
- Provide leadership and expert advice on matters arising in relation to occupational health and safety legislation, compliance codes and best practice to enhance staff health and safety outcomes.
- Contribute to the development and implementation of health and safety management system (HSMS) content to support the department to manage operational and workplace health and safety risks.
- Contribute to the development of, and lead initiatives and processes to support effective prevention, risk management practices and monitor and evaluate these initiatives and processes.
- Manage the department's online hazard and incident reporting system and provide appropriate risk management advice and support to manage operational risks including conducting inspections and investigations where required.
- Contribute to the development of strategic implementation plans, audits and training to monitor effectiveness of safety systems in protecting employee health and safety including incorporation of communication channels to identify and share better practice and support key health, safety and wellbeing processes and messaging.
- Effectively supervise and provide leadership by leading and supporting individuals to achieve their potential and deliver on unit priorities and demonstrating behaviours integral to good people management and departmental values.
